Step-by-Step Fuse Application Process

Prepare all materials before starting: fabric, interfacing, iron, pressing cloth, and scissors. Ensure a clean and flat workspace. Start by cutting the interfacing slightly larger than the fabric piece.

1. Preparing the Fabric

  • Press the fabric to remove wrinkles.
  • Cut to desired size, accounting for seam allowances.

2. Positioning the Interfacing

  • Lay the interfacing on the wrong side of the fabric, adhesive side facing the fabric.
  • Align edges and corners carefully.

3. Applying Heat

  • Place a pressing cloth over the interfacing to protect both the iron and fabric.
  • Set the iron to the appropriate temperature (usually medium heat) based on fabric type.
  • Press down firmly for 10-15 seconds, ensuring even heat distribution.
  • Lift the iron; do not slide as this can misalign the interfacing.
  • Repeat as necessary for all areas.

4. Cooling and Checking

  • Allow the fused pieces to cool completely before moving.
  • Gently tug at the fabric to confirm adherence.

Store any unused interfacing properly for future projects. Follow each step carefully to ensure strong adhesion and longevity of the fused layers.

Care Instructions for Fusible Interfacing

For optimal results, I always recommend washing and drying fabric before applying a stabilizing layer. This prevents any future shrinkage that could distort my project.

When cleaning items featuring this interfacing, stick to gentle cycles. Cold or lukewarm water is ideal for retaining integrity. I avoid bleach entirely, as it can weaken the adhesive properties over time.

Ironing should be done on a low to medium heat setting, without steam. I often place a pressing cloth between the iron and the fabric to protect both surfaces. This method maintains the adhesive’s strength and prevents premature wear.

For storage, I roll rather than fold materials. This technique prevents creasing, which could impair the effectiveness of the heat-activated bonding.

In case of any spills, I carefully dab the area with a damp cloth, avoiding harsh scrubbing to ensure the interfacing remains intact. If necessary, a mild soap can be used, but I make sure to test it on a scrap piece first.

Following these guidelines helps me prolong the life and functionality of the interfacing, ensuring my projects look polished and perform as intended.

Common Mistakes and Troubleshooting Tips

Ensure the adhesive side is in direct contact with the fabric before applying heat. Many mistakes arise from misalignment, leading to inadequate bonding.

If bubbling occurs, it’s often due to excessive steam or moisture during pressing. Use a lower steam setting and test with a scrap piece first to avoid this issue.

When applying heat, maintain even pressure. Inconsistent pressure can create weak areas that may result in detachment over time.

After fusing, if the material feels stiff, the application was likely too intense or held too long. Consider adjusting the temperature and pressing time for future projects.

In cases where the interfacing peels away after washing, check if the fabric is pre-washed. Fabrics that shrink can compromise the bond. Always pre-wash fabrics to maintain stability.

To alleviate wrinkling or distortion, allow the fused piece to cool flat before handling. Rushing this step can lead to unwanted puckering.

For intricate patterns, cut small notches in curved areas of the interfacing. This ensures that the material conforms nicely and avoids unsightly bunching.

If you find the interfacing is too thick for your project, consider layering lighter options for less bulk, or using a thinner alternative altogether for a smoother finish.

When troubleshooting, always keep a sample of your fabric and interfacing combination to test adjustments before proceeding with the final garment. This helps identify the right conditions for an optimal bond.
